Trone Fellowship Program - Policy Department
 
Overview:
The David Trone for Senate Campaign is pleased to launch our specialized Trone Fellowship Program, particularly designed for individuals passionate about policy development. This fellowship is an ideal platform for those seeking to deepen their engagement with the intricacies of political campaigns, offering hands-on experience and the opportunity to work closely with our team of experts. If you have a strong interest in shaping policy and are dedicated to making a significant difference through political avenues, we encourage you to take this step with us!
 
Term: Now through May
Compensation: $1,500 per month stipend
 
How to Apply:
To apply for the Trone Policy Fellowship Program, please submit:
  1. Updated resume showcasing relevant experiences and skills.
  2. A cover letter detailing your passion for politics, your motivation to be a part of the fellowship program, and how you envision contributing to the campaign.

Responsibilities:

  • Conduct in-depth policy research to inform and refine campaign positions and narratives.
  • Play a pivotal role in the planning and execution of campaign events such as policy forums, town halls, and policy-driven fundraisers.
  • Contribute to the campaign's digital footprint by crafting policy-oriented content for social media and other communication channels.
  • Utilize data analytics to steer campaign strategy with a policy perspective

Requirements:

  • A proven passion for policy-making and a committed desire to positively impact Maryland through informed political action.
  • Exceptional communication prowess, capable of articulating complex policy issues with clarity and persuasiveness.
  • A dynamic individual ready to thrive in the fast-paced environment of a political campaign.
  • Proven ability to collaborate effectively within a team setting and to contribute autonomously when required.
  • Commitment to dedicating 20 hours weekly to the fellowship, with flexibility to engage in a range of campaign functions.

Benefits:

  • An unparalleled opportunity to engage directly with policy work within the context of a high-profile Senate campaign.
  • Close collaboration with a team of seasoned professionals, offering mentorship and learning in the realm of political campaigning and policy development.
  • A platform to make tangible contributions to a campaign with far-reaching community impact.
  • The development of a robust set of skills including policy analysis, strategic communication, and data-driven decision-making.
  • Receive a monthly stipend of $1,500 to support your commitment during the fellowship.
